Floor 9, Moreland Tower — opening notes for the facilities desk. Go-live is Monday 08:00. Lift access enabled from Friday night. Signage installed; wayfinding decals pending. Cleaning contract extended to cover the new wing. Report snags via the Quillbridge tracker, priority tag FLOOR9. Fire warden list updated; extinguisher checks complete. Desk allocations come from the Arvane workplace team — do not reassign locally. Until badge readers sync on Tuesday, staff entering via the east stairwell should use the interim code below.

badge for tajeg-kagap: bdg-EWZTJN-83588199

## Changelog — Pingcrest Reminder Job v4.2

Changed defaults: the reminder job for Alderbrook Clinic scheduling now sends the first SMS 48 hours before an appointment instead of 24, and the retry backoff is exponential rather than fixed. We made this change after no-show analysis in Q3; see the Pingcrest design note for rationale. Future maintainers should treat the following as the new baseline configuration.

service settings:
[sorys]
port = 8000
team = eliius
host = sorys.novacstack.example
region = south-3
access_code = ac_f66665
timeout_ms = 250

**Runbook: dark-mode rendering issues, Pinebarrow admin dashboard.** If users report unreadable text or missing chart colors in dark mode, first confirm the theme token bundle loaded (check the console for a 404 on the tokens stylesheet). A failed load falls back to light-mode variables, producing the washed-out look. Purge the asset cache and redeploy the token bundle if stale. Full theming architecture and cache-purge steps are on the internal page below.

runbook for tagep-kagaf: https://sonarqube.olvarqworks.test/view